- Alex Pereira hitting bags from 2015 to 2023. A powerful puncher, Pereira pressures opponents from the outside, cutting off space in order to open up with hooks and uppercuts at short range. Although most known for his left hook, Pereira also works behind a strong left jab, switching easily from head to body. Since 2020, Pereira has trained at Teixeira MMA, working with former boxer Fernely Feliz, as well as striking coach Lee Alves. A two-division champion in GLORY kickboxing, Pereira entered the UFC's Middleweight division in 2021, securing a title shot with his KO victory of Sean Strickland a year later. Pereira, the former UFC Middleweight champion, is scheduled to fight Jiří Procházka at UFC 295 for the Light Heavyweight championship.

Someone experienced can explain me benefits of using vertical fist in straight punches like Alex?
Vertical fist punches are narrow and fit through different gaps. They also have an upward trajectory similar to uppercuts. They can be harder to see
@@Lorendrawn Thank you, i also heard that vertical fist is better for bare knuckle fighting. Less chance of injury
You can get better power from leverage off the ground and legs
By not turning his punches, they are not telegraphed. Hence they’ll be faster and way harder to block or slip. Ali did the same thing with his jab
